Sounds like a fouled O2 sensor. Dripping water from the tailpipe is caused by the Catalytic converter cooling and condensing, and is usually considered normal. Have someone rev the engine while you check the exhaust for flow at the tailpipe and it should push your hand back. If not, your exhaust pipe has a clog. This MAY be the cat, but can also be a rotted resonator.

Last week my 2000 olds alero stalled when i came to a stop. Then my anilock brake, service vehical, and trac light came on. Changed fuel filter and fuel pump. It does it again today!!! Please help.

None of those lights having anything to do with stalling or fuel filter or fuel pump.
As for the ABS, etc, this is likely due to the wheel speed sensors not reporting properly. While one or more of them could be bad (wheel hub replacement), these circuits are notorious for poor connections, corrosion, or bad wiring due to age.
The wheels speed sensors can be tested before replacing. Start with getting the ABS codes scanned. This will tell you which sensors are having problems.
Before any of this, you should look at the other engine codes and address the stalling, etc first. Scanning the engine and looking at air flow, fuel trim, etc will guide you to the next step. Have you changed the air filter recently?
